The Aberdare Range is a 160 km long mountain range of upland, north of Kenya’s capital Nairobi with an average elevation of 3,500 metres.

The Aberdare National Park, with an area of 767 Km2 covers the higher areas of the Aberdare Mountain Ranges of Central Kenya, from altitude of 1829M to 4001M above sea level. The topography is quite diverse with deep ravines that cut through the forested eastern and western slopes. Animals easily observed in the park include: the Black Rhino, leopard, baboon, black and white Colobus monkey and Sykes monkey. Rarer sightings include those of lions, the golden cat and the bongo- an elusive forest antelope that lives in the bamboo forest. Animals like the eland and spotted and melanistic serval cats can be found higher up in the moorlands.

Visitors can also indulge in picnics, trout fishing in the rivers and camping in the moorlands. Bird viewing is rewarding, with over 250 species of birds in the park, including the Jackson’s Francolin, sparry hawk, goshawks, eagles, sunbirds and plovers.

Day 1: Nairobi to Aberdares Reedbuck Campsite
You will leave Nairobi in the morning by private transport to Nyeri town where a jeep will take you to Kenya Wildlife Service headquarters. After Registration, you will enter the park through treetops gate. You will have a game drive en route to the Readback Camp Site.

You will then spend the afternoon accompanied by an armed ranger as you visit the Karuru and Magura waterfalls, which is just four hours walking round trip to the waterfalls. Dinner and overnight in tents at the Reedbuck camp.

Day 2: Aberdare Reedbuck campsite to Honi River campsite
Break camp after breakfast and then proceed to trek through the moorland as you visit the Queens cave waterfalls and Chania waterfalls on the way. Be in awe with the amazing views. You’ll be viewing high altitude plant life. Elephants, buffaloes, antelopes, Elland water backs, Reedbucks, and various bird species can be encountered as you proceed towards Honi River campsite.

This is a long day walking for 18 kilometers, picnic lunch will be served on the way. Later, you will camp at the Honi campsite for dinner and overnight (the journey is around six to seven hours).

Day 4: Wanderis Roadhead Campsite to Satima Peak and to Park Gate
Wake up at 5:30 a.m. After a cup of coffee and biscuits, you will start the hike to the top of Satima Peak, 4001 meters, which is the highest point in the Aberdares overlooking the Great Rift Valley to the west and to the east, Mount Kenya. After reaching the summit, you will descend to the campsite for breakfast or lunch (the whole journey will take approximately five hours).

Walk down through the winding road, Giant Baboo tree majestically manning it, occasionally buffalos will be seen crossing the road. You will exit off the mountain via Wanderis Gate and camp there for the night.

The Aberdare National Park in the central highlands of Kenya retains an air of mystery – you can only imagine what undiscovered creatures still lurk here, such as rare Black Leopards.The Aberdares are an isolated volcanic range that forms the eastern wall of the rift valley, running about 100 Km north south between Nairobi and Thompsons Falls. This beautifully scenic region is much cooler than the savannahs and offers a completely different perspective on the country. The national park lies mainly above the tree line. The scenery is spectacular with its mountainous terrain covered in thick tropical forests swathed in mist.
